Neu Bird is scaling rapidly and we need an IT manager to own our internal technology operations. You'll ensure our distributed team has the tools, access, and infrastructure they need to work efficiently while managing costs and maintaining security across our cloud environments and corporate systems.
What You'll DoManage all corporate IT assets and systems that keep Neu Bird running. You'll handle employee onboarding and offboarding, provision access to AWS, Azure, Slack, Google Workspace, and other tools, and maintain our hardware inventory from laptops to monitors. You'll own our network infrastructure, troubleshoot connectivity issues, and ensure remote employees across multiple time zones can work without tech friction.
You'll manage cloud spend across AWS and Azure, tracking usage, identifying cost optimization opportunities, and working with engineering teams to rightsize resources without impacting performance. This means reviewing cloud bills, setting up budget alerts, implementing access controls, and making sure we're not paying for idle resources. You'll also manage vendor relationships, negotiate contracts, and evaluate new tools as the company grows.
You'll establish IT policies and documentation, handle security compliance requirements, and be the go-to person when something breaks. This role reports to the Head of Product & Operations and will be instrumental in maintaining operational efficiency as we scale.
What You BringYou have 3-5 years in IT operations or systems administration with at least 1-2 years in a management or lead role, ideally at a growing tech company. You're comfortable managing AWS and Azure environments (IAM, cost management, basic networking), administering Google Workspace (user provisioning, groups, security settings), and supporting Slack as a critical communication tool. You understand networking fundamentals, VPNs, SSO/SAML, and basic security best practices.
You've managed IT assets before—tracking hardware, handling procurement, coordinating repairs and replacements. You're familiar with MDM solutions for managing company devices and have dealt with the operational reality of supporting a distributed workforce across time zones. You can balance security requirements with user experience, knowing when to enforce policies strictly and when to find pragmatic solutions.
More importantly, you're a problem solver who stays calm when things break. You can triage issues quickly, communicate clearly with non-technical users, and know when to elevate versus handle it yourself. You're comfortable wearing multiple hats and building processes from scratch as the company grows.
